BIOGRAPHY:

Thalira Kiing, born Amaya Paanest, comes from a middle-class family on Alderaan. Her mother was an aspiring artist, and her father was an engineer. In her adolescence she was fascinated by her fathers work, and wanted to grow up to be like him. Growing up, she was a well-behaved girl, making her nearly a polar opposite of her older sister. While she seldom got in trouble, Thalaia was arrested over a dozen times before she was an adult. And although they had very opposite personalities, Amaya and Thalaia still got along swimmingly.

In her late teenage years, Amaya started working for a local starship salesman, who agreed to teach her the basics of business, flying, and taking care of ships. She enjoyed the work, and was naturally pretty good at it. The owner of the shop offered her an internship, and she was fully prepared to accept it, but then her sister inexplicably became gravely ill. None of the local doctors could explain the illness, and it would cost a small fortune to pay for researching it. However, the doctors said that even with funding, there was no telling if they could cure Thalaia before she passed away.

Since there was no way of helping Thalaia, Amaya left her job and spent every moment with her sister, until she inevitably died. Thalaia's death sent Amaya down a path of depression, and she distanced herself from everyone she knew, including her parents. She ran away from home, and went into a life of crime to fend for herself. Eventually she stowed away on a ship that brought her to Tatooine. She continued her criminal life there, until she decided to burglarize the wrong house. The owner of the house, a bounty hunter, caught her and sold her to a local Hutt crime lord.

Life as a slave was not good for Amaya. She was used for manual labor, but it didn't take long for her slavers to realize she was considerably physically weaker than most people her age. So instead she was used for pleasure. Since most people generally didn't think much of her, she was able to mess around with computer terminals here and there, learning the ins and outs. Her skill-building paid off after a few years when she was assigned to meet a high ranking mercenary coming to work for the crime lord. A squad of droids were watching her, but she managed to reprogram them via a nearby terminal. When the mercenary arrived, she had the droids kill him, then she stole his ship and flew away.

Amaya left Tatooine en route to Nar Shaddaa in order to hide from the crime lord, because he was chasing her. She found a black market ship dealer, where she traded in her stolen ship for a YT-2400, and before she went to get paperwork and identification numbers for her new ship, she legally changed her name to Thalira Kiing. She stayed on Nar Shaddaa for a while, and she even decided to offer her acquired skills as a hacker, doing jobs here and there for money. She slowly built a reputation for herself as a capable hacker.
